how to find whether MIME is enabled in my server or not?
Hello All,
I am trying to insert attachment in email sent using Open VMS mail facility.
But I observed that I cant send attachment if i didnt have MIME or any other similar tools.
How to find whether MIME is enabled or not in my server?

Re: how to find whether MIME is enabled in my server or not?
> I am trying to insert attachment in email sent using Open VMS mail
> facility.
Opening multiple threads for a single problem is not the best way to
communicate:
https://community.hpe.com/t5/x/x/td-p/7033906
> How to find whether MIME is enabled or not in my server?
dire sys$system:*mime*
help mime
mime
> Current version of Open vms is openvms axp v7 1-2
VMS V7.1-2 (?) is pretty old. Even the latest versions of the MIME
utility are not especially good; old ones are worse.

Re: how to find whether MIME is enabled in my server or not?
> Could you please let me know how to add the MIME utility to our
> server?
I don't know if you can. In my experience, it always came with VMS
(later versions, probably), but it might have been in a patch kit for
your version. I haven't kept old VMS versions running on my (few) Alpha
systems, so I don't know much about yours.
If it's not there, and you can't find it, then you might be stuck
with "pine" or "mpack".
